Everton are holding their new recruit. The Toffees have reached an agreement with Chelsea for the permanent transfer of Tyrique George. The operation is estimated at €28 million, of which approximately €21 million will be paid immediately, while the total amount could reach €28 million thanks to various bonuses. Chelsea have also negotiated a 15% clause on a future resale of their 20-year-old winger, reports Sky Sports.

Loaned to Everton last season, George played 11 games for the Toffees without scoring a single goal or providing an assist. The Liverpool club had let its purchase option expire in order to renegotiate the terms of the operation, a choice which ultimately led to a definitive agreement between the two teams.
